Size of IE opening window, how to adjust.

Well figured I would get an answer the fastest here.
When I open IE from a link on the forum. Right now the size of the screen is just showing the top half. I want the new window to open fully. I used to know how to change this but can't seem to get it to remember the new size once I drag the sides to a full screen. I thought you draged the sides to the size you want. Close the new window and the one the link was in and I thought it would remember. Obviously not.
How do I get IE to remember the size I want when opened by a URL link??
I have IE 7.0.5730.11 with Windows XP.

I believe you have to drag the first open browser window to the size you desire. THEN the link that is opened from the original window will open to the same size.

Depending on how long ago you installed WMP11, you should be able to do a rollback to a previous restore point.

Start
All Programs
Accessories
System Tools
System Restore

I'd try that first. You may lose recent files and pictures you may have added, but if you can port those over to a memory stick or two before the restore, you should be OK.
